About the Event

The “Soles for Souls” Marathon, brought to you by the Council for Leather Exports (CLE), is set for its inaugural edition in September 2024 in Chennai. The primary focus of this initiative is to raise awareness about drug free society besides promoting the brand image of footwear and leather industry. This event is promoted by the footwear and leather industry, showcasing its strengths and Chennai's pivotal role. Attracting 5,000 runners from diverse backgrounds, participants will enjoy a professionally managed experience with timed runs across 3 km, 5 km, and 10 km categories, along with benefits such as a T-shirt, finisher medal, and breakfast etc. The marathon aims to foster industry unity and collaboration with Departments of Government of Tamil Nadu and will also expand to other cities such as Mumbai, Kolkata Delhi, Agra, and Kanpur in future.

About CLE

The largest and the apex trade promotion organization for India's growing footwear, leather and leather products industry. Committed to the sector's domestic development and boosting export growth, CLE aims to increase India's share in global footwear and leather trade. Functioning under the aegis of Ministry of Commerce & Industry, Govt. of India, CLE is the nodal Export Promotion organization for the entire footwear and leather industry.
